Abstract
A method is provided for preparing a plurality of groupings of light-emitting diode (LED) lights, where each grouping comprises a plurality of LEDs that fall within a specified color range from respective target x, y color points, comprising: receiving a source group of LEDs from a supplier, the source group having a specified color range; measuring a color value for each LED in the source group with a color sensor; storing the measured color value along with a unique LED identifier; creating a first grouping of LEDs within the specified color range from a first target x, y color point by identifying a plurality of LEDs from the stored color values that fall within the specified color range and doing the same for a second grouping of LEDs. Lighting assemblies are constructed based on the group associations.
